About the series
Canardo, a long-running Franco-Belgian series launched in 1979 by Pepperland, follows the hard-boiled, chain-smoking detective duck through a world of noir-tinged anthropomorphic animal characters. Created by Benoît Sokal, the series is celebrated for its lush, atmospheric watercolor art and cynical, understated storytelling that blends crime, melancholy, and dark humor.
